Tyler tried to outsmart the market, jumping in and out to catch the exact highs and lows. Instead, he face-planted and watched the gains speed right past him. ๐จ The Financial Cop says: Itโs about time in the market, not timing the market. Stop trying to guess and start building long-term wealth. ๐ฎโโ๏ธโฑ๏ธ
